Lakeport Police logs: Sunday, May 16

Sunday, May 16, 2010


1:21 a.m. – Auto burglary. Four males in their 20s, two heavyset, in a light blue early 90s Toyota or Datsun four-door, last seen heading toward Fairview Way with a trunk in the vehicle partially open. Report taken.


1:59 a.m. – Theft over $400. Bicycle stolen from under back patio in last 1.5 hours from Clearlake Club Bar, N. Main Street. Described as Haro Men’s 20” bike. Left pedal is missing a bar. Report taken.


6:33 a.m. – Pedestrian check. Officer initiated activity at Park Way and Lakeshore Boulevard. General services rendered.


8:26 p.m. – Vehicle code/other offenses. Blue 1985 Nissan Pickup with faded camper shell reported stolen from open carport on First Street. Keys were in the glove box. Purse from another car at the house also taken. Report taken.


11:02 a.m. – Be on the lookout. Stolen vehicle taken from First Street between 1130 p.m. and 8 a.m. today; 1985 Nissan Pickup, had ¾ tank of fuel, blue camper shell, keys were in the vehicle. If located, contact Officer Williams, Lakeport Police Department. General services rendered.


12:42 p.m. – Suspicious vehicle. Rich’s Off Road Towing reports stolen vehicle, unoccupied, on Riggs Road and Scotts Creek Road. Blue 1985 Nissan pickup. Report taken.


1:14 p.m. – Theft up to $400. Woman reports her stereo was stolen out of an unlocked vehicle while house sitting on Helena Avenue. Report taken.


3:24 p.m. – Family disturbance. Anonymous female reports 10 subjects, male and female, physically fighting. She reports that they carry weapons, heard a knife mentioned on First Street. Report taken.


6:16 p.m. – Pedestrian check. Officer initiated activity at Park Drive and Second Street. Moving violation citation.


6:32 p.m. – Theft up to $400. Woman reports theft of her purse from her residence at First Street last night. Gives name of possible suspect. Report taken.


6:49 p.m. – Welfare check. Mother received call from 14-year-old daughter at 8 a.m. and she and her father had been in a verbal altercation on N. High Street. Now mother not able to get a hold of her daughter on her cell phone. General services rendered. Will attempt contact again later.


7:57 p.m. – Outside agency assist. Caller reports 62-year-old male not answering her from the living room. She thinks he needs an ambulance. Checks OK.


8:16 p.m. – Rape. Reported at N. High Street and Sixth Street. Occurred last night at apartments behind United Christian Parish. Reporter currently sees respondent across from her location, sitting on his porch. General services rendered. Not as reported.


11:02 p.m. – Health and safety other violations. Anonymous female reporting possible drug activity occurring now. She saw a maroon extended cab pickup pull into the park at Clearlake Marina Mobile Home Park, S. Main Street. A white male, 25 years of age, tall bald head, jumped out and said he would meet another person by the Laundromat. Caller believes it is a drug deal. General services rendered.


11:06 p.m. – Suspicious circumstances. Call received advising Secondhand hand info that man is underneath gray 4-door vehicle parked near the left far corner apartments on 6th Street. Arrest made.
